SayPro Documents Required from SayPro Employees Optimize SayPro’s navigation, fonts, media responsiveness, and spacing from SayPro Monthly February SCMR-17 SayPro Quarterly Responsive Design by SayPro Online Marketplace Office under SayPro Marketing Royalty SCMR
1. Overview of the Optimization Requirement
As part of the ongoing efforts to enhance the usability and accessibility of the SayPro website and its sub-portals, a comprehensive optimization process will be undertaken to ensure seamless performance across various devices and screen sizes. The focus of this task is to optimize navigation, fonts, media responsiveness, and spacing to guarantee that users enjoy a consistent and pleasant experience when interacting with SayPro’s digital content.
This task directly aligns with the goals outlined in SCMR-17 Responsive Design and is part of the SayPro Quarterly Responsive Design initiative. It aims to enhance the mobile-first design approach, ensuring that SayPro’s website remains functional, user-friendly, and visually appealing on both small and large devices.
The following sections outline the necessary steps to optimize these elements and the documentation required from SayPro employees for proper implementation and reporting.
2. Purpose of Optimizing Navigation, Fonts, Media Responsiveness, and Spacing
The key objectives of optimizing the website’s navigation, fonts, media responsiveness, and spacing are:
- Improved User Experience (UX): By enhancing navigation and ensuring readability, the website becomes easier to use, fostering greater user satisfaction and engagement.
- Better Accessibility: Optimizing fonts, media, and spacing ensures the content is accessible to all users, including those with disabilities or those accessing the site on mobile devices.
- Consistency Across Devices: Consistent design across all device types ensures that no user, whether on mobile, tablet, or desktop, faces issues related to navigation, readability, or content alignment.
- Faster Load Times and Better Performance: Optimized fonts and media elements ensure that pages load quickly, improving the overall performance of the website.
3. Key Areas of Optimization
A. Navigation Optimization
Navigation is a critical aspect of any website, especially on mobile and tablet devices. The goal is to create a navigation system that is both easy to use and visually consistent across all devices.
Steps to Optimize Navigation:
- Mobile-Friendly Navigation:
- Ensure that the navigation is responsive and adapts to smaller screen sizes.
- Use collapsible or hamburger menus on mobile devices to conserve space and ensure users can easily access content.
- Sticky Navigation Bars:
- Implement sticky navigation bars for easy access to the main menu on all pages, especially on long-scroll pages.
- Consistent Menu Structure:
- Maintain a consistent menu structure across all pages for easier navigation.
- Clickable Area Sizes:
- Ensure that navigation items (like menu links or buttons) have a large enough clickable area, particularly on mobile devices, to improve accessibility and prevent errors.
- Test Across Devices:
- Perform cross-browser and cross-device testing to ensure the navigation works as intended, particularly on mobile devices.
Required Documentation:
- Navigation Design Update Logs: A record of any changes made to the navigation structure, including design updates, element sizes, and functionality improvements.
- Mobile Navigation Testing Results: Document results from testing mobile and tablet versions of the site, highlighting any issues identified and resolved.
B. Font Optimization
Font optimization ensures that text is readable and visually appealing across devices with different screen sizes and resolutions.
Steps to Optimize Fonts:
- Font Size and Scaling:
- Ensure that font sizes are appropriately set for different devices. On smaller screens, the font should be legible without zooming in.
- Use of Web-Safe Fonts:
- Use web-safe, scalable fonts like Roboto, Arial, or Open Sans that render well across all devices and platforms.
- Line Height and Letter Spacing:
- Adjust line height and letter spacing to ensure that text is legible, especially on smaller screens.
- Responsive Typography:
- Implement responsive typography that scales based on the viewport size. Use CSS media queries to adjust font sizes for mobile, tablet, and desktop views.
- Contrast and Accessibility:
- Ensure sufficient contrast between text and background colors for readability and accessibility. Follow WCAG guidelines for accessible contrast ratios.
Required Documentation:
- Typography Optimization Report: A summary of the typography changes made, including font types, sizes, line heights, and any responsiveness improvements.
- Font Testing Results: Provide before-and-after screenshots of text rendering on different devices, focusing on readability and responsiveness.
C. Media Responsiveness Optimization
Media elements like images, videos, and interactive content need to scale effectively to accommodate various screen sizes and resolutions.
Steps to Optimize Media Responsiveness:
- Responsive Images:
- Use responsive image techniques like the
srcset
attribute to provide multiple image sizes based on the user’s device resolution. - Use WebP format for images where possible to ensure fast loading without sacrificing image quality.
- Use responsive image techniques like the
- Aspect Ratio Control:
- Ensure that images maintain their aspect ratio and do not stretch or distort when viewed on different devices.
- Mobile-First Approach for Media:
- Prioritize mobile-first strategies for media display. Ensure that images and videos resize and reposition dynamically to fit smaller screen sizes.
- Lazy Loading for Media:
- Implement lazy loading for large media files (e.g., images, videos) to improve load times on mobile and desktop platforms.
Required Documentation:
- Media Responsiveness Test Logs: Record the results of testing images, videos, and other media across multiple devices and resolutions.
- Before & After Media Optimization Screenshots: Provide screenshots demonstrating the improvements in media responsiveness and loading speed.
D. Spacing Optimization
Spacing between elements plays a crucial role in ensuring the website looks clean, organized, and easy to navigate, especially on devices with different screen sizes.
Steps to Optimize Spacing:
- Adequate Padding and Margins:
- Ensure that there is enough padding around text, buttons, and other interactive elements to prevent them from appearing crowded or misaligned, particularly on smaller screens.
- Whitespace Management:
- Incorporate whitespace effectively to ensure that content is visually separated and easily digestible.
- Responsive Spacing:
- Use responsive CSS properties like
margin
andpadding
that adjust based on screen size. Implement CSS Grid or Flexbox layouts to manage spacing between elements dynamically.
- Use responsive CSS properties like
- Mobile and Desktop View Consistency:
- Maintain consistent spacing for key layout elements across both mobile and desktop views to avoid any discrepancies in design.
Required Documentation:
- Spacing Optimization Checklist: A checklist to track changes made in spacing, padding, and margins across key areas of the website.
- Spacing Test Results: Document the adjustments made and provide before-and-after screenshots to show the impact of spacing changes on different devices.
4. Reporting and Documentation Requirements
Once the optimization tasks for navigation, fonts, media responsiveness, and spacing have been completed, the following documents should be prepared and submitted by SayPro employees:
A. Optimization Summary Report
This report should include:
- Overview of Optimization Changes: Briefly describe the changes made in the areas of navigation, fonts, media responsiveness, and spacing.
- Goals and Rationale: Explain the reasoning behind the optimization changes and how they contribute to improved user experience and accessibility.
- Test Results: Summarize the testing results for each optimization area, including device compatibility and responsiveness findings.
- Issues and Resolutions: List any issues identified during testing and how they were resolved.
B. Screenshots and Visual Evidence
- Include before-and-after screenshots for each area of optimization (navigation, fonts, media, and spacing). These screenshots should be captured on different devices (mobile, tablet, desktop) to highlight the impact of the changes.
C. Mobile and Desktop Testing Logs
- Provide logs of the testing conducted on both mobile and desktop devices. This includes testing for proper layout adjustments, font scaling, media responsiveness, and spacing adjustments.
D. Optimization Checklist
- A detailed checklist documenting all optimization steps taken in each area. This will include all actions taken for navigation, fonts, media, and spacing, along with the dates and responsible individuals.
5. Submission Process
Once all the required documents have been compiled and finalized, the following steps should be taken:
- Compile and Review Documentation: Gather the Optimization Summary Report, screenshots, testing logs, and checklists into a single document or folder.
- Upload to Shared Drive: Submit the finalized documentation to the shared drive at:
- Path:
SayPro > SCMR-17 > Quarterly_Responsive_Design > February_2025
- Path:
- Send Notification: Inform relevant teams (development, design, marketing) that the optimization tasks are complete and share the link to the submitted documents.
Submission Deadline:
- The completed documentation should be submitted by February 28, 2025, for review and integration into the SayPro Quarterly Responsive Design Report.
6. Review and Implementation
Upon submission, the design and development teams will review the optimization reports and documentation. The identified changes will be prioritized based on the severity and impact of the improvements. Teams will collaborate to ensure the changes are fully implemented and tested on live sites.
Conclusion
Optimizing SayPro’s navigation, fonts, media responsiveness, and spacing is essential for providing an exceptional user experience on all devices. The required documentation will ensure a clear record of the changes made and enable teams to efficiently track and resolve any issues. By completing these optimizations, SayPro can deliver a faster, more accessible, and better-organized website for users, contributing to higher engagement and satisfaction across all platforms.